Crus cerebrum is

  1. The posterior part of cerebrum

  2. The anterior part of cerebrum

  3. The part of mesencephalon

  4. None of the above


Correct Option: C
Explanation:

The mesencephalon is also called the midbrain. It is a small and reduced part of the brain which connects the forebrain with the brainstem. Its anterior part consists of two longitudinal myelinated nerve fibres called the cerebral peduncles or crus cerebrum or the crura cerebri. The posterior part is made of four colliculi that are called the corpora quadrigemina.

Hence, the correct answer is 'The part of mesencephalon'
